This is STAGE TWO in examining the usage of another artist's style and applying it (with full accreditation) to some AI-art. The following is biographical about Alfred Kubin; after this bio, I'll add some thoughts about the new model. :-)

Alfred Kubin (1877–1959) His artwork tends towards the bizarre and nightmarish, and STAGE ONE of this Lora was based on 73 images of AK's from online.

Since he's long-dead (though his art is often hellish/nightmarish, you'd think he'd been there already), I'm not sure where this falls under the usage of someone else's art. But he has a very distinctive style, and his work should be better-known. So please take this Lora and see what weird new nightmares we can riff out from his already outlandish style.

That being said, then: this STAGE TWO Lora is based on images that I (Adam Singer) created through PixAI and which were themselves based on Kubin's style.

The first one had 73 images of his work; this Lora has 69 pictures which I created on this platform. However we keep track of this new process, those are a few stats to keep in mind. 

If I get the chance to do a STAGE THREE (keyne hore, Life's unpredictable🤷‍♂️), it will probably be a 🗺Kubinesque Landscapes Lora🗺 , because the rendered images I've gotten so far have been a lot of weird wiggly scenery pics. I haven't been pushing in any particular direction in terms of prompting, just vague dream-scenes, but I'm sure this Lora will be flexible to a lot of wild ideas. Have fun :D
